Road to Responsibility and PLAN of MA and RI have renewed their partnership for a third year with doubled financial support to educate individuals with disabilities and their families about special needs trusts and government assistance programs.

Road to Responsibility and PLAN of MA and RI Renew Partnership with Doubled Funding

Road to Responsibility, one of the region's largest nonprofit organizations supporting individ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ities, has announced the renewal of its partnership with PLAN of MA and RI, now entering its third year of collaboration. The partnership, originally established in October 2023, focuses on educating individuals, families, staff, and community members about the benefits of special needs trusts and available government assistance programs.

In a significant show of support for the continued partnership, PLAN of MA and RI has granted $50,000 to Road to Responsibility, doubling its contribution from the previous year. Christopher T. White, Ed.D., president and CEO of Road to Responsibility, expressed enthusiasm about the renewed collaboration, stating that the partnership has provided many individuals and families served by RTR with a deeper understanding of available government assistance programs and the merits of special needs trusts.

Road to Responsibility, established in 1988 with the belief that individuals with intellectual and developmental disabilities deserve full, rich, and rewarding lives in the community, operates 49 residences as well as co-operative and supportive living apartments. The organization manages nine day-service locations that focus on education, employment, and community enrichment, serving towns and communities throughout the South Shore and South Coast of Massachusetts. More information about their services can be found at https://www.roadtoresponsibility.org.

PLAN of MA and RI, incorporated in 1971 with origins dating back to the 1960s, is recognized as an expert in operating Special Needs Pooled Trusts. The organization serves people with disabilities – whether lifelong or related to illness, injury, or age – helping them preserve assets, protect access to public benefits, and live well through quality trustee services and compassionate social service support.
